Background
The gas leakage alarm is a very important gas safety device, and is the last protection for safely using urban gas, low-concentration combustible gas in the surrounding environment is detected by a gas sensor, and a chemical reaction or an electrochemical reaction is generated on the surface of the sensor through a sampling circuit to cause the change of the electrical physical characteristics of the sensor, so that the gas detection result is obtained.
Chinese patent No. CN207833672U discloses a gas leakage-proof alarm device, which performs information feedback through a display screen and operates the device in cooperation with an operation panel.
However, above-mentioned patent is because alarm device operational environment is prevented leaking by the gas in the combustible gas region, and display screen in use's frequency is higher, can produce a large amount of electromagnetic waves, can arouse when taking place the gas leakage to fire and explode, and domestic gas pipe is many to hide in the inside hidden department of cupboard, and alarm device is prevented leaking by the gas display screen snap-on near combustible gas pipe and the information of inconvenient reading, and in addition current alarm device is prevented leaking by the gas mostly only has alarming function, can't carry out emergency treatment to the leakage condition.

The utility model discloses a theory of operation is: the upper shell 101 and the lower shell 102 are matched to a joint of a gas pipe, the upper shell 101 and the lower shell 102 are fixed with the gas pipe through the matching of a fixing screw 105 and a plate wing structure, the joint is positioned in a vent groove 103 and is fixed through the fixing screw 105, an insulated wire port is inserted into the joint 306 and is connected with a power supply after the fixing, the working state can be conveniently transmitted through the brightness of an indicator lamp 303, the current of the indicator lamp 303 is low, the emitted electromagnetic wave is extremely weak, the burning explosion danger caused by the electromagnetic wave of a screen product is avoided, the gas concentration around and in the vent groove 103 is detected through a gas detection probe 302, when the gas concentration in the detected air is abnormal, the alarm is given through a buzzer 304, the dangerous case can be simply and effectively transmitted to people around, the pressure gas is input into an expansion groove 202 through a pressure gas tank 305, so that a locking rubber ring 201 is expanded, and clings to the gas pipeline to form local sealing, and emergency sealing treatment is carried out to wait for the gas company to rush repair.
